Iva A.
Beerntsen
May 17, 1928 – December 22, 2019
Iva A. Beerntsen, age 91, a resident of Green Bay, entered eternal life on Sunday, December 22, 2019 at Tender Hearts Assisted Living in Green Bay.
Iva was born on May 17, 1928 in Manitowoc. She was the daughter of the late George and Aleida Anderson Klug. Iva attended Lincoln High School and graduated with the class of 1946. She had been employed at Mirro Aluminum and Schuette Brothers Department Store. On June 12, 1948 she married Glen Beerntsen at St. Paul's Ev. Lutheran Church in Manitowoc. He preceded her in death on March 6, 2011. Iva enjoyed reading, biking, walking, and playing cards. She was a member of St. Paul's Ev. Lutheran Church.
She is survived by three children: Steve Beerntsen, Green Bay; Judy Beerntsen, Green Bay; Joanne (Dennis) Kondro, DePere; five grandchildren: Amanda, Andrew (Sarah), Allison Beerntsen, Amy and Beth Kondro; two great grandchildren: Alexandria and Abigail; four special friends: Connie Quirk, Jane Paluch, Dan Samz, and Verla Franz; along with other relatives and friends. She was preceded in death by her parents, George and Aleida Klug and her husband, Glen Beerntsen.
